Fatal ICE shooting in Minnesota sparks protests

January 8, 2026

A woman in the US state of Minnesota has died after being shot by a federal officer during an immigration raid. The incident has sparked protests and vigils, with the city's mayor describing the killing as reckless and unnecessary.

An ICE agent fatally shot 37-year-old Renee Nicole Good in her car during a Minneapolis immigration raid on Wednesday. Officials have claimed she tried to run over an officer, calling it "act of domestic terrorism." President Donald Trump has backed the claim that the agent acted in self-defense.

Minneapolis Mayor Jacob Frey and Governor Tim Walz have condemned the shooting, calling the raids reckless. Protests erupted as the FBI and state authorities began investigations.
